To find the volume of a rectangular prism, you use the formula:
\[ \text{Volume} = \text{Base Area} \times \text{Height} \]
In this case, the area of the base is given as 245 cm² and the height (which is one of the dimensions) is given as 85 cm.
Thus, the expression to find the volume would be:
\[ \text{Volume} = 245 \, \text{cm}^2 \times 85 \, \text{cm} \]
This is not directly listed in your options. However, you can express this as:
\[ 85 \times 245 \]
So, the correct expression to find the volume of the rectangular prism in cubic centimeters is:
**85 × 245**
